The Chichibu Seven Gods of Fortune Daikokuten Edition Single Cask 4664, distilled in 2015, showcases craftsmanship from the renowned Chichibu distillery in Saitama, Japan, established by Ichiro Akuto. This limited release focuses on a single cask bottling, presenting a unique expression of Japanese whisky. The profile offers notes of rich grain, subtle fruit, and gentle oak, reflecting its maturation process. Each bottle encapsulates the distillery`s commitment to quality and tradition in the ever-evolving world of whisky. The Seven Gods of Fortune range was conceived and distributed by Netherlands-based whisky distributor Salud Spirits.

Chichibu
The Japanese Vanguard
Chichibu Distillery is a Japanese whisky distillery located in the small town of Chichibu, northwest of Tokyo. Established in 2004 by Ichiro Akuto, it is a relatively young distillery in the world of whisky-making, but has quickly gained a reputation for producing some of the finest single malt whiskies in Japan. Chichibu's whisky-making process is steeped in tradition and attention to detail. The distillery sources only the highest quality malted barley from around the world, and uses a combination of pot stills and column stills to distill the whisky.
